摘 要:目的观察海水和淡水肺内灌注引起兔肺损伤情况的异同。方法21只新西兰兔随机分为正常组、海水灌注组和淡水灌注组,将等量海水和淡水通过气管插管灌入兔肺内,3h后观察兔在症状学、血气分析、血液动力学、肺损伤指标、组织学等方面的变化,并将上述指标进行统计学处理,观察肺组织损伤程度的异同。结果血气分析、炎症因子检测、肺组织学损伤评分结果显示,等量海水和淡水灌注均可在一定程度上对实验兔的肺组织造成损伤,且海水灌注对肺组织的损伤要重于淡水灌注(P〈0.05)。结论海水肺内灌注造成的肺组织损伤重于淡水灌注。Objective To investigate differences in lung injury induced by seawater and freshwater perfusion in rabbits. Methods 21 New Zealand rabbits were randomly divided into the normal group (the control group), the freshwater group and the seawater group. Same amounts of seawater and freshwater were perfused in the lungs of rabbits through tracheal incubation. Changes in the indices concerning symptomatology, blood-gas, hemodynamics, tumor necrosis factor (TNF-α) , interleukin 6 (IL-6), histology and lung injury were monitored 3 hours later. Then, the obtained data were analyzed statistically to see the differences in lung lesions of different animal groups. Results Blood-gas analysis, inflammatory factor measurement, lung injury score indicated that seawater and freshwater perfusion could all induce lung injury to a certain extent, and the injury induced by seawater perfusion was obviously severer( P 〈0.05 ). Conclusions Lung injury induced by seawater perfusion is severer than that by freshwater perfusion.
